Etymology

edit

From Arabic ظُلْم (ẓulm), verbal noun of ظَلَمَ (ẓalama, to treat unjustly, to oppress).

Noun

edit

زۇلۇم (zulum) (plural زۇلۇملار (zulumlar))

  1. oppression, tyranny
